"Beyond Nuclear Deterrence" Post-event at the 63rd Pugwash Conference in Hiroshima 

The international situation surrounding nuclear weapons is extremely grave, marked by threats backed by nuclear arsenals, rapid nuclear force expansion, and heightened tensions among nuclear-armed states. At this event, we will examine the inherent challenges of nuclear deterrence—the foundation of security relied upon by nuclear-armed states and their allies—including what might happen if nuclear deterrence fails. We will then explore, as concretely as possible, how a security system not relying on nuclear deterrence might be constructed.

We are honored to welcome two distinguished scientists who have long been active globally in the field of nuclear disarmament, including through the Pugwash Conferences. Together with all of you, we wish to explore these issues.
